Overview
The ONEXGPU 3 is the third-generation external GPU from ONEXPLAYER (ONE-NETBOOK), unveiled at CES 2026 in Las Vegas. It represents a major generational leap by integrating AMD's desktop-class Radeon RX 9070 XT GPU with RDNA 4 architecture, featuring 64 compute units, 4096 stream processors, 16GB of GDDR6 memory on a 256-bit bus with 640 GB/s bandwidth, and a 180W TGP. This delivers an estimated 48.7 TFLOPs of FP32 compute performance — more than double the ONEXGPU 2's 21.4 TFLOPs and a 2.3x increase over the original ONEXGPU. The enclosure connects via OCuLink (PCIe 4.0 x4, 64Gbps) or USB4 (40Gbps) to gaming handhelds, laptops, mini PCs, and desktops, and includes a built-in M.2 NVMe SSD slot, two USB 3.2 Gen2 Type-A ports, Gigabit Ethernet, and a microSD card reader for full desktop docking functionality. Pricing and availability were still TBD at the time of announcement. The ONEXGPU 3 targets high-end 4K gaming, AI/ML development and inference, 3D rendering, and professional content creation workflows that demand the highest available external GPU performance.
Key Highlights
- AMD Radeon RX 9070 XT desktop-class GPU with RDNA 4 architecture (64 CUs, 4096 SPs, 16GB GDDR6, 64 MB Infinity Cache, 180W TGP) — delivers massive generational leap over ONEXGPU 2 with 48.7 TFLOPs FP32 compute performance
- Dual host connectivity with OCuLink SFF-8612 (PCIe 4.0 x4, 64Gbps) for maximum eGPU bandwidth and USB4 (40Gbps, compatible with Thunderbolt 4/3) for broad device compatibility with gaming handhelds, laptops, mini PCs, and desktops
- Built-in M.2 2280 NVMe PCIe 4.0 SSD slot for expanding storage or accelerating game asset loading and AI model caching directly from the eGPU
- Integrated docking station functionality with 2x USB 3.2 Gen2 Type-A ports, Gigabit Ethernet, and microSD card reader for single-cable desktop setup with connected host devices
- Next-generation RDNA 4 compute platform with 53.9 billion transistors, 97.3 TFLOPs FP16 and 48.7 TFLOPs FP32 peak performance for gaming, AI development, 3D rendering, and content creation workloads
